A process for applying a chemical additive, such as a fabric softener, to a fibrous mat is described, comprising the steps of: providing a fibrous mat having a first side and a second side opposite the first side; make available a chemical additive; deposit the chemical additive only on the first side of the fibrous blanket; cause the first side of the fibrous mat to contact the second side of the fibrous mat, thereby partially transferring the chemical additive from the first side to the second side of the fibrous mat such that the first side and the second side of the fibrous mat fibrous mat comprises the chemical additive in a functionally sufficient amount. Preferably, the step of making the two sides of the web contact each other comprises rewinding the web into a roll.
